Abstract

Remote robot control system has been applied for various purposes, such as inspection and monitoring. The next generation of remote robot control system is asked to be utilized efficiently and conveniently via Internet protocol (IP) based network. However, a critical issue about security of the IP based system is network attacks, which is need to be prevented. In this paper, we propose an iOS (Apple Mobile Operating System) based application with SSH (Secure Shell) protocol to realize teleoperation with a snake-like robot via Wi-Fi network. The system is divided into three modules, motion module, middleware module and teleoperation module. Arduino Nano microcontroller board, BeagleBone Black board installed Ubuntu operating system and iPhone 6 were used as calculation units. Experiments were conducted to show the validity of the system.
